Oketch Salah was not left behind as he shared details of what the political veteran told him when he was in India, where he was receiving treatment before his death.
Will ODM support Ruto in 2027?
Speaking there Bondoduring the visit of ODM leaders to the party’s acting leader, Oburu Oginga, Salah said that the party leader urged the members to remain united.
He further said that Raila had left ODM within Kenya First and he was working closely with William Ruto, insisting that things should not change.

“Baba wanted to support Ruto. I am telling you today. He said that he wanted ODM to be strong so that when we support Ruto, it can have an impact,” Oketch said.
He said that he was with Raila when they got off the plane that had left Dubai.
“Raila wanted to make ODM stronger. Baba’s goal was very clear. His support and his heart was in supporting President William Ruto. We are fully with him. Thank you very much,” he said.
During the same event, the ODM party announced that its delegates from the counties of PoisonousSiaya, Migori and Homa Bay campaigned for Oburu to succeed Raila as party leader.
They said that Oburu’s experience in politics for many years makes him able to lead the party.

How can Ruto win the 2027 General Election?
Raila’s death on October 15 confused Ruto’s political strategies, forcing him to reassess his plans ahead of the 2027 General Election.
The death of the former prime minister somehow ruined Ruto’s plans to form an alliance with the ODM party.

Ruto may be considering a plan to go through the MoU he signed with ODM when Raila was still alive.
This move is reported to persuade ODM members to fully establish their working relationship to ensure his survival.
One of the options that Ruto may have is to dissolve the UDA, the ruling party, to officially join ODM.
Another option he may have is to dissolve ODM and Raila’s UDA and come up with a new political party, which he would serve as the party’s flag bearer and leader.
